SFP/SFP+ Port and Cable Installation Guidelines
Before installing or removing network connections on the T1000 SFP and/or SFP+ ports,
note the following:
Attention:
Static electricity can damage the T1000 unit and associated devices. To avoid
damage, keep static-sensitive devices in their static-protective packages until
you are ready to install them.
•
To reduce the possibility of electrostatic discharge, observe the following
precautions:
–
Handle the device carefully, holding it by its edges or its frame. Do not touch solder
joints, pins, or exposed printed circuitry. Do not leave the device where others can
handle and damage it.
–
While the device is still in its static-protective package, touch it to an unpainted
metal surface of the T1000 or an unpainted metal surface on any other grounded
rack component in the rack that you are installing the device in for at least 2
seconds. This drains static electricity from the package and from your body.
–
Remove the device from its package and install it directly into the T1000 without
setting down the device. If it is necessary to set down the device, put it back into its
static-protective package. Do not place the device on the T1000 or on a metal
surface.
–
Take additional care when you handle devices during cold weather. Heating reduces
indoor humidity and increases static electricity.
•
SFP components have an integral guide key that is designed to prevent you from
inserting the modules and connectors incorrectly.
•
Use minimal pressure when you insert the module into the port. Forcing the module
into the port can cause damage to the module or the module port.
•
You must first insert the transceivers into the SFP ports before connecting cables to
the transceivers.
•
You must remove cables from the transceivers before you remove the transceivers
from the SFP ports.
Using a Direct-Attach Cable
The direct attach cable (DAC) is a hot-pluggable unit, meaning that it can be installed and
removed at any time while the T1000 is operational. No transceivers are necessary.
To install the DAC, complete the following steps:
Step 1
Review the guidelines in
“SFP/SFP+ Port and Cable Installation Guidelines”
Step 2
Remove the protective cap from the SFP port on the T1000, and store the cap in a safe place.
Step 3
Touch the static-protective package that contains the DAC to an unpainted metal surface of
the shelf or an unpainted metal surface on any other grounded rack component in the rack in
which you are installing the DAC for at least 2 seconds.
Step 4
Remove the DAC from its static-protective package and store the package in a safe place.
